安全证书是用于验证网站或应用程序身份的数字文件,它确保数据在传输过程中不被篡改或窃取,当浏览器或操作系统无法找到所需的安全证书时,用户可能会遇到连接问题或安全警告,以下是对“安全证书找不到了”这一问题的详细探讨:
1、问题
问题定义:在使用浏览器访问某些网站时,会出现无法找到证书的问题,而浏览器也提示无法找到该网站的安全证书,这是因为浏览器无法验证该网站的身份,导致无法建立安全连接。
影响范围:这个问题不仅影响个人用户,也可能影响到企业级应用,如电子商务平台、在线支付系统等。
紧急程度:对于涉及敏感信息传输的应用,这是一个高度紧急的问题,需要立即解决。
2、可能原因
证书过期:网站证书已过有效期,需要续期或重新申请。
证书未安装或安装不正确:证书可能未正确安装在服务器上,或者在客户端系统中未正确配置。
证书链不完整:证书链中的中间证书缺失,导致验证失败。
证书被吊销:证书因安全问题被颁发机构吊销。
系统时间不正确:本地计算机系统时间设置错误,可能导致证书验证失败。
安全软件拦截:安全软件或防火墙可能拦截了证书的验证过程。
3、解决方法
检查证书状态:联系网站管理员确认网站的证书是否有效,如需续期或重新申请证书。
更新证书:如果证书已过期或被吊销,需要更新或重新申请证书。
检查系统时间:确保本地计算机系统时间设置正确。
调整安全设置:检查是否有安全软件或防火墙拦截了证书的验证过程,并进行相应调整。
清除缓存和Cookie:清除浏览器缓存和Cookie,重新刷新访问该网站。
手动添加证书:如果是自签名证书或非权威机构颁发的证书,可能需要手动添加到浏览器或操作系统的信任库中。
4、预防措施
定期检查证书有效性:定期检查网站或应用程序使用的证书是否即将过期,并提前进行更新或续期。
使用权威证书颁发机构:尽量使用知名和权威的证书颁发机构(CA)颁发的证书,以提高证书的可信度和安全性。
保持系统和软件更新:定期更新操作系统、浏览器和安全软件,以获取最新的安全补丁和功能改进。
加强网络安全意识:避免访问未知来源或不可靠的网站,以防止遭受网络攻击和数据泄露。
5、案例分析
案例一:某企业网站因证书过期导致用户无法访问,经过检查发现,证书已过有效期且未及时续期,解决方案是联系证书颁发机构重新申请并安装新证书。
案例二:用户在使用Java访问HTTPS URL时遇到“找不到证书”的错误,经排查发现,是由于JVM信任库中缺少目标服务器的根证书或中间证书,解决方案是将目标服务器的根证书或整个证书链添加到JVM信任库中。
6、相关问答
Q1: 如何检查浏览器中的安全证书是否有效?
A1: 可以通过浏览器的设置菜单进入“隐私与安全”或“高级设置”,找到“管理证书”或“查看证书”选项,检查已安装的证书是否有效且未过期。
Q2: 如果安全证书丢失或损坏,如何恢复?
A2: 如果安全证书丢失或损坏,首先需要确定证书的类型和颁发机构,根据证书的类型和颁发机构的指引,重新申请或下载新的证书,对于自签名证书或内部证书,可能需要从备份中恢复或重新生成。
安全证书找不到了是一个常见的问题,但通常可以通过一些简单的步骤来解决,重要的是要了解问题的原因,并采取适当的措施来恢复或更新证书,加强网络安全意识和预防措施也是防止类似问题再次发生的关键。
各位小伙伴们,我刚刚为大家分享了有关“安全证书找不到了”的知识,希望对你们有所帮助。如果您还有其他相关问题需要解决,欢迎随时提出哦!
文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/16071.html<